Genomic instability in a chronic lymphocytic leukemia patient with mono-allelic deletion of the DLEU and RB1 genes

The most frequent cytogenetic abnormality detected in chronic lymphocytic leukemia (CLL) patients is the presence of a deletion within the chromosome band 13q14. Deletions can be heterogeneous in size, general...
